What Makes a Diaper “Sustainable”?

Before we dive in, let’s define what we mean by sustainable diaper brands. Most eco-friendly diapers share the following traits:

  • Use of plant-based or responsibly sourced materials (like FSC-certified wood pulp or bamboo)

  • Totally Chlorine Free (TCF) processing

  • Minimal to no harsh chemicals (like phthalates, fragrances, chlorine, latex)

  • Hypoallergenic and gentle for sensitive skin

  • Certifications such as OEKO-TEX, Nordic Swan Ecolabel, or EU Ecolabel

  • Reduced plastic use or compostable components

  • Transparent ingredient and manufacturing practices

These factors contribute to a diaper’s environmental footprint and safety profile for your baby.

1. Kudos

Overview: Kudos diapers stand out for their 100% cotton liner, which touches your baby’s skin, paired with plant-derived absorbent layers and sustainable pulp. They’re OEKO-TEX certified and free of chlorine, fragrance, and latex.

Best for: Parents who want natural materials where it matters most.

Pros:

  • Cotton liner for sensitive skin

  • Good absorbency and leak protection

Cons:

  • Still uses certain petrochemical-based components

  • Not fully biodegradable yet

2. Coterie

Overview: Coterie is one of the most well-reviewed premium sustainable diaper brands, known for ultra-soft diapers with ~25% plant-based materials, dermatologist testing, and excellent leak protection.

Best for: Families wanting top-tier comfort and performance.

Pros:

  • Exceptionally soft and absorbent

  • Free of harsh chemicals

  • Hypoallergenic

Cons:

  • Pricier than many competitors

3. Abby & Finn Diapers

Overview: Abby & Finn offers diaper subscriptions that focus on chemical-free construction and responsibly sourced wood pulp. Their diapers are fully vegan and cruelty-free with TCF material.

Best for: Eco-conscious parents looking for a budget-friendly, clean option.

Pros:

  • Vegan and cruelty-free

  • Totally chlorine free

  • Hypoallergenic

Cons:

  • Only about 35-40% biodegradable

  • Some synthetic components still in use

6. Joonya Diapers

Overview: Joonya is a European sustainable diaper brand with EU Ecolabel and Nordic Swan certification, meaning their products meet strict environmental and health standards — including vegan, cruelty-free, and allergen-tested materials. Joonya US+1

Best for: Parents who want certified eco standards and transparency.

Pros:

  • FSC-certified wood pulp

  • Tested for allergens and harmful chemicals

  • Tree-planting initiative

Cons:

  • Availability limited compared to major U.S. brands

7. Bambo Nature

Overview: Bambo Nature is a long-running leader in eco diapers. They hold Nordic Swan and Oeko-Tex certifications, are chlorine-free, and use sustainably sourced wood pulp. Green Matters

Best for: Babies with very sensitive skin and parents seeking trusted sustainability.

Pros:

  • Excellent absorbency

  • Highly rated for eco-credentials

Cons:

  • Slightly higher price point

How to Choose the Right Sustainable Diaper Brand for You

Your choice of sustainable diaper brand depends on your priorities:

  • Best overall eco performance: Bambo Nature, Joonya, Eco Pea Co.

  • Best for sensitive skin: Coterie, Andy Pandy, Joonya

  • Best budget eco choices: Abby & Finn, Attitude

  • Best plant-based components: Eco Pea Co., Andy Pandy, Bambo Nature

Because every baby is different, many parents find it helpful to sample a few brands before committing to one for daily use.
